Common collocations with accumulate in American Collocation

accumulate verb

US /əˈkjumjəˌleɪt/

gradually
quickly
rapidly
slowly
steadily

The fossil remains are believed to have steadily accumulated over thousands of years.

money

assets
capital
debt
a fortune
interest
profits
wealth

The old system of production, based on private property, allowed a minority to accumulate wealth while the majority suffered.

knowledge or information

evidence
experience
expertise
knowledge
skill
wisdom

These reference pages are intended to act as a reference to accumulated wisdom and accepted practice.

points

credits
points

Modules have credit ratings, and students accumulate 120 credits in each year of study.
